A bounced check is a check for which there are not enough funds in the bank customer's account to cover it. The bank declines to honor the check and ?bounces? it back to the account holder, who is typically charged a penalty fee for nonsufficient funds (NSF).
When there are insufficient funds in an account, and a bank decides to bounce a check, it charges the account holder an NSF fee. If the bank accepts the check, but it makes the account negative, the bank charges an overdraft fee. If the account stays negative, the bank may charge an extended overdraft fee.

A bad check is one that can't be negotiated because it's drawn on a nonexistent account or on an account that holds insufficient funds to cover its amount. A bad check is also known as a hot check and writing one is illegal. Banks normally charge a fee to anyone who unintentionally writes a bad check.
